Who is Robert Kiyosaki?

Before we delve into the Robert Kiyosaki net worth, let's briefly talk about the man himself. Robert Toru Kiyosaki is an American businessman, investor, and motivational speaker. Born in 1947 in Hilo, Hawaii, Kiyosaki is best known for his book "Rich Dad Poor Dad," which has sold over 40 million copies worldwide and has been translated into dozens of languages.

Robert Kiyosaki's Books and Publications

Kiyosaki is a prolific writer, with numerous books and publications to his credit. His works have inspired millions of people worldwide to take control of their finances and pursue financial independence. Some of his most popular books include:

- Rich Dad Poor Dad (1997): This international bestseller introduces Kiyosaki's financial teachings and shares the lessons he learned from his two "dads" – his biological father and his friend's wealthy father. - The Cashflow Quadrant (2000): In this book, Kiyosaki discusses the four types of income and the importance of focusing on passive and portfolio income for long-term financial success. - Retire Young, Retire Rich (2010): Kiyosaki shares his strategies for achieving financial independence and retiring early, emphasizing the importance of investing and building multiple streams of income.

Robert Kiyosaki's Impact on Personal Finance and Entrepreneurship

Kiyosaki's teachings on personal finance and entrepreneurship have left an indelible mark on millions of people worldwide. His books, seminars, and other educational resources have empowered countless individuals to take control of their finances, invest wisely, and pursue their entrepreneurial dreams.

Some of Kiyosaki's most impactful ideas include:

- Financial education: Kiyosaki emphasizes the importance of financial education and encourages people to learn about money, investing, and business. - The rich don't work for money: Kiyosaki believes that the rich focus on building assets and generating passive income, while the poor and middle class tend to work for money and accumulate liabilities. - The cashflow quadrant: Kiyosaki's cashflow quadrant categorizes income into four types – employment, self-employment, business ownership, and investing – and encourages people to focus on building income from the latter two categories. - The importance of multiple streams of income: Kiyosaki stresses the need to create multiple streams of income to achieve financial independence and security.

Criticism of Robert Kiyosaki

While Kiyosaki's teachings have inspired many, he is not without his critics. Some of the common criticisms of Robert Kiyosaki include:

- Oversimplification: Some critics argue that Kiyosaki oversimplifies complex financial concepts, making his teachings too good to be true. - Self-contradiction: Kiyosaki has been accused of contradicting himself in his books and interviews, making it difficult for some people to take his advice seriously. - Controversial views: Kiyosaki has expressed controversial views on topics such as the education system, the Federal Reserve, and the government, which have drawn criticism and sparked debate.
